    Key Certifications for a Water Flosser Supplier

    ISO 9001 – Quality Management System

    A provider with ISO 9001 certification runs with a robust quality management framework, ensuring consistent production requirements and frequent method improvement.

     

    ISO 13485 – Medical Device Manufacturing Standards

    Since water flossers tend to be labeled as personal healthcare devices, ISO 13485 accreditation ensures they match rigid safety, design, and performance requirements.

     

    CE Marking – European Market Compliance

    If your market includes the American Union, CE observing is mandatory. It confirms the water flosser complies with EU security, wellness, and environmental security regulations.

     

    FCC Certification – U.S. Electronics Compliance

    For electrical or rechargeable water flossers, FCC qualification is needed in the United Claims to make sure that the unit meets digital safety and interference standards.

     

    RoHS – Restriction of Hazardous Substances

    RoHS submission guarantees that water flossers are manufactured without hazardous ingredients such as cause, mercury, or cadmium—important for eco-friendly and secure production.

     

    FDA Approval – U.S. Healthcare Standards

    If marketed with dental or medical claims, a water flosser may possibly need FDA agreement in the United States. This guarantees it meets strict protection and marking guidelines.

     

    BSCI – Ethical Manufacturing Practices

    Providers with BSCI certification adhere to moral company techniques, including good wages, safe working problems, and environmental responsibility.
